Description
The piece blends both Sami Bernath’s bodily memories and Swiss traditions — songs, folk rhythms, inherited gestures — notably that of the Löffelä, a traditional rhythmic practice that transforms wooden spoons into percussion instruments. Step by step, repetition, distortion and rhythmic saturation take effect. Traditional motifs become permeable.
Allowing himself to be guided by the traces of traditional practices, Sami Bernath explores their porosity, their convergence, and how they might come into conflict. &sous.les.montagnes is an exploration of forgetting, repression and the memory that lies &sous.les.montagnes – ‘beneath the Swiss mountains’.
